Do You Need Fitness Test before Exercise?

>> Jul 13, 2014



You want to work out for getting healthy and slim body, but instead you’ve got crushed body. Long-intensity exercise makes body more pain sometimes. If you already know in advance your body's ability through a fitness test, of course this could have been avoided.

Indeed, there aren’t many who know about fitness test. Ideally, the test performed in order to avoid any injury. Many people desire good health instantly, but that what makes body injured. Fitness test supports people to know the limits and capacity of the body during physical activity or exercise. In fact, it can relieve pain that often complained after doing exercise.
image:prevention.com

Used indicators of fitness test are test of the heart-lung, tests of strength, speed test, test muscle strength (weight lifting) and explosive muscle power tests (punching). A common and easy test for common people is the heart-lung test. Before the exercise, the heart-lung tests done to measure VO2 max (maximum oxygen volume). This test is to determine the body's ability to use oxygen during physical activity.

Oxygen is essentially needed as fuel for all physical activities such as walking, running, moving, and working. When the body is forced too often, you will be difficult to breath. It is called as a natural sign of the body which indicates a decrease in the ability of a person.

If it lets to continue without knowing how to handle, it can result in difficulty breathing or heart failure for those with a heart disease history. Simple fitness tests such as the talk test method can help you know your body's ability.

For persons who perform running exercise with light intensity, the ability limit can be seen if they can speak and sing after a run. For moderate intensity, they can still talk, but it's hard to sing after a run. Well, for the hard intensity, let alone sing after a run, even talking is too difficult to do. That's the time when the workout should be stopped. Don’t force yourself if you can’t talk and sing anymore. Increasingly forced, it may result in over training and accident-prone. Thus, identify and measure your body's maximum capacity is necessary.

Maharashtra: One of India's Fruitiest States

>> Jul 11, 2014



Fruit cultivation is big business in India. The country is one of the largest and most varied fruit-producing nations in the world, accounting for around 40 % of tropical fruits cultivated globally. Although fruit is grown throughout the country, some of the major fruit-producing states include Maharashtra, Tamil Nadu, Uttar Pradesh and Gujarat. Here's a quick guide to some of India's fruitiest states and how those fruits are used in Indian cuisine.


Mangoes 
The mango is the national fruit of India and is the country's king of fruits. And the king of the fruit kings has got to be the Alphonso mango. The Ratnagiri region in Maharashtra is famous for growing this much-enjoyed (and fairly pricey) variety of mango. A dozen sweet and juicy Alphonso mangoes can set you back around 1,000 rupees, but are well worth the cost. They are used to make desserts such as mango kulfi, condiments such as mango chutney and drinks such as mango lassi.

Bananas
The Jalgaon district of Maharashtra has earned the rather enviable reputation of being the "banana capital of India". In a country with such prolific fruit production this is an impressive accolade indeed. Jalgaon contributes more than 16% of India's total banana production, with 48,000 hectares of land dedicated to banana plantations. The South Indian dish raw banana curry is one that really showcases the fruit; made from raw bananas (as the name would suggest) and seasoned with mustard seeds, green chillies, curry leaves, grated coconut and fresh coriander, it is the perfect balance of hot and sweet.

Grapes
The majority of India's grape cultivation takes place in Nashik in north-western Maharashtra (the city is famous for onions and tomatoes, too). Nashik has an ideal climate for growing grapes and the grapes produced here are exported around the world. The seedless variety is particularly popular with the international market. In India, grape juice is a popular drink, and grapes are also used in meat dishes and incorporated into favourites such as raita.

Oranges
Known as "Orange City", Nagpur is the second capital of the state of Maharashtra. More than 20,000 hectares of land are dedicated to the cultivation of oranges. There are two seasons in the orange growing calendar - ambiya and mrig. The oranges produced during the mrig season are the bigger, sweeter, juicier crop. Popular desserts such as kheer and halwa are adapted to include oranges when they are in season.

Chiku
Not heard of chiku fruit before? Commonly known as sapota, the fruit has a smooth creamy texture and is believed to have a number of health benefits. As with all fruit in India it is made into deliciously sweet shakes as well as desserts - such as chiku barfi, made using condensed milk and chiku puree. Kids (and adults) love it.

How to Avoid Yelling at Child

>> Jul 10, 2014



image:slate.com

When a child acting up, and you are not patient enough to deal with, it most likely that you will response by yelling angrily. How to restrain angry? Often snapping at a child may give bad effect on the development of child’s attitude. He could imitate you and will often yell either to you or people around him. You certainly do not want kids to be so. For that, you should avoid shouting though you're so angry at him.

There are several ways that you can do to warn the child without having to yell and scream:

1.Teach your child to well behave
If the child starts acting up, position yourself as high as your child then you see his eyes. Talk to your child if his manner is not good and should be corrected. Teach how he should behave. This method is more striking in children than you shout to warn him.

2.Give effective punishment.
If above way is not successful and even the child throwing a tantrum, inevitably you have to give him punishment. Ask him to sit in the corner of the penalty for a few minutes, until the emotions of you and him go down. Then just talk nice to him, don’t forget to express your affection for him.

3.Give warning.
Emphasize to three times what he should do. Research shows a person would take seriously a warning if submitted at least three times. Ask also the reason why he changed, so you can figure out the cause. Your child will feel valued and his opinion is listened.
